US X-Ray Explosives Detection Technologies & Markets - 2010-2014

See also the latest version of this report

The predicted death of the X-ray explosives screening market appears to have been pre-mature.

In its report, Homeland Security Research Corporation forecasts that the market for modern X-Ray systems, upgrades and post warranty service will grow from $370 Million in 2008 to $735 in 2014 at a CAGR of over 12%.

In this report, HSRC:

1. Discusses the economic factors impacting seven sub-markets:

  • Air cargo on scheduled passengers flights screening
  • Airport-cabin baggage screening
  • Secured facilities screening
  • Postal items screening
  • Supply chain cargo screening
  • 1st responders bomb search
  • Other x-ray explosives screening markets

2. Identifies the drivers propelling this growth, including:

  • White House-mandated deployment of state-of-the-art X-ray systems at airports;
  • $1.05 billion earmarked in the “2009 American Recovery and Reinvestment Act” for the purchase and installation of explosives detection technologies over the next 3 years;
  • $1.57 billion of the TSA’s $8.03 billion FY2010 budget is intended for the purchase and installation of explosives detection systems (i.e., ETD, EDS, X-Ray systems);
  • Failure to develop new, competitive modalities;

3. Analyzes the market dynamics ,opportunities and competitive environment

  • Seven end-customer sub-markets
  • Systems markets and post warranty system upgrade & service markets
  • Present and future technologies (e. g., Multi-Pixel X-Ray sources, Fused modalities Multi- Thread systems , Dual-Energy X-Ray ,, coherent scatter X-Ray, Backscatter X-Ray, Variable view X-Ray)
  • Business Opportunities by Threats & Vulnerabilities – (e.g., Fused technologies systems, Multi-Threat systems)
  • Market Drivers & Inhibitors
